Potential Hidden Costs When Trading Your iPad Mini 4
While many trade-in programs advertise simple and hassle-free processes, hidden costs can sometimes diminish the value of your trade-in or add extra expenses. Here are some of the most common hidden costs to consider:
1. Condition Discrepancies and Reconditioning Fees
If your iPad Mini 4 128GB has scratches, dents, or other damages, the trade-in value may decrease significantly. Some programs charge reconditioning fees if your device does not meet their condition standards, which can cut into your trade-in credit or even incur additional charges.
2. Data Wiping and Security Fees
Before trading in your device, you are responsible for securely wiping your data. Some trade-in services charge for data erasure or require you to pay for secure data deletion, especially if you need professional assistance to ensure your personal information is fully removed.
3. Shipping and Handling Costs
If you choose to send your iPad Mini 4 via mail, shipping costs may not be included in the trade-in offer. These expenses can add up, especially if you opt for insured or expedited shipping to protect your device during transit.
4. Tax and Final Purchase Costs
Some trade-in deals are only valid if you purchase a new device or service through the same provider. In such cases, applicable taxes or additional purchase costs may apply, increasing the overall expense.
Strategies to Minimize Hidden Costs
Being aware of potential hidden costs allows you to plan better. Here are some tips to help you minimize additional expenses when trading in your iPad Mini 4:
- Ensure your device is in the best possible condition before trade-in to maximize its value.
- Back up and securely wipe your data yourself to avoid extra fees.
- Compare different trade-in programs to find the most transparent and cost-effective options.
- Factor in shipping costs when calculating the overall value of your trade-in.
- Read the fine print of any trade-in agreement to understand all potential fees and charges.
